Objectives and competences
The objective of this course is for students to know, understand, and be able to design and analyse basic electronic circuits for amplification, shaping, generating, converting and processing of signals.
Content (Syllabus outline)
• Amplifier circuits: classification and elementary properties, small-signal amplifier stages with BJT and MOS transistors, cascading amplifier stages, differential amplifier, frequency response.
• Operational amplifiers: types, basic circuits, and applications, feedback circuits with operational amplifiers, properties of negative feedback.
• Large signal amplifiers: amplifier classification, basic circuits, push-pull complementary circuits, integrated circuits power amplifiers, and power supplies.
• Waveform generators and waveshaping: voltage-controlled oscillators, frequency synthesizers.
• Signal processing circuits: sample and hold circuits, AD and DA converters, passive and active filters, finite and infinite impulse response digital filters.

Intended learning outcomes - knowledge and understanding
• analysis and design of basic circuits for amplification,
• understand and use AD and DA converters,
• identify and explain conditions for amplifier stability,
• analyze and use active filters,
• recognize and use circuits with feedback,
• identify and use different amplifier classes
